Penelope and the Beauty Bar (206-438-1750), a Seattle day spa known for its highly trained beauticians, is now offering dermaplaning for clear skin.

The beauty bar is proud to now be offering this naturally exfoliative technique, which involves delicately shaving the fine vellus hairs and upper layers of dead skin from the face in order to reveal younger, smoother, and healthier-looking skin beneath. Penelope and the Beauty Bar recommends the new treatment as the essential first step in any woman’s skincare regime as it prompts better skin cell turnover and allows all other active products to penetrate into the skin more deeply.
